The wait is finally over! Jaar, inspired by Indra Bahadur Rai’s iconic Nepali story, is hitting theatres on May 9, 2025 (Baisakh 26). Directed by Phurba Tshering Lama, the film features power-packed performances by Saugat Malla, Anoop Bikram Shahi, and Geetanjali Thapa.
Produced by Ferry Tale Pictures in association with Hope Reels, LA-7 Shorts, Baral Studio, and Kiwa Production, ‘Jaar’ is set to deliver an extraordinary cinematic experience.
For its release in Nepal, Apple Entertainment, FD Company, and Rich Entertainment have joined hands to ensure it reaches audiences nationwide. On the global stage, Seven Seas Cinema will helm the international distribution, bringing the magic of ‘Jaar’ to audiences worldwide.
Set against the backdrop of 19th-century Nepal, Jaar tells the poignant story of Thuli (Geetanjali Thapa), a woman torn between societal shame and the courage to protect what she holds most dear. Her choice could either break her world apart or change it forever.
The film is supported by the IPR Department, Government of Sikkim, under the Chief Minister's initiative to uplift regional cinema.
